Com-Collector
Downloads Receives data from an RS232 port (COM port) and put them as files to your hard disk and optional also to your printer. Com-Collector can build automatic files when transmission ends for a specified time or filesize (down to 1 second and 1 byte).

MP3.com wavers on brink
News Another former favourite of online-music fans looks set for the scrapheap -- MP3.com appears to be on the brink of closure. The chequered history of MP3.com began in earnest with its $344m flotation in July 1999.
